Do Ford Fiestas handle well?

Ford Fiesta Handling
The Ford Fiesta is known for its lithe handling and is considered fun to drive due to its agile nature. It offers a supple and controlled ride with well-suppressed wind, road, and engine noise. The sporty ST version, in particular, is described as a blast to drive with its turbo four-cylinder and manual transmission. Overall, the Fiesta’s handling is often praised for being enjoyable and responsive.

Is the Ford Fiesta a reliable car?

Unfortunately, the Fiesta finished in 12th place out of 19 cars in the small car class of our most recent What Car? Reliability Survey, albeit with a reasonably good overall score of 94.9%. It finished above the Audi A1, Skoda Fabia and Volkswagen Polo, but below the Honda Jazz, Mini and Toyota Yaris.

Is Ford Fiesta long lasting?

How long do Ford Fiestas last? According to carparts.com, a typical Ford Fiesta will last 200,000 miles with excellent maintenance and constant, proper use. Some might push far beyond that point, while others could struggle and fall apart before nearing the 200,000-mile mark.

What year did Ford Fiesta have bad transmission?

Ford customers have claimed in legal filings their 2012-16 Focus and 2011-16 Fiesta compact cars were built with transmissions prone to shuddering, slipping, bucking, jerking, hesitation while changing gears, premature internal wear, delays in downshifting and, in some cases, sudden or delayed acceleration.
